By Lissa Alicia

STS | Photo by Josh Pelta Heller for WXPN

Whether you’re calling him STS or Sugar Tongue Slim, this rapper been a mainstay in the Philadelphia scene for over a decade — so much so that it can be easy to forget that he was born and bred in Atlanta. He even names the Philadelphia Eagles as his favorite football team.

When it comes to hip-hop in Philly, you often hear artist tout how the City of Brotherly Love holds them back — that living here is like being a crab in a barrel. Typically our artists can be found taking …read more